Victory! 

As you know, the Obama Administration imposed absurd travel restrictions on Israel Tuesday when the FAA banned flights into Tel Aviv's Ben Gurion Airport. The ban was supposed to last only 24 hours, but the FAA renewed it yesterday. 

Senator Ted Cruz blasted the restrictions, saying, "The facts suggest that President Obama has just used a federal regulatory agency to launch an economic boycott on Israel." I too criticized them in yesterday's daily report. 

Tom Rose (of the Bauer & Rose Show), writing at Breitbart.com, took up the fight as well, quoting statements from Senator Cruz and my criticism of the FAA restrictions.

In case you missed it, I wrote that by tightening the screws on Israel, the administration was holding its tourism industry hostage. That was not just speculation. Even the Washington Post agrees, writing, "The United States on Wednesday put the most direct pressure yet on its ally Israel to cut short its military campaign against Hamas in Gaza." 

Former New York City Mayor Michael Bloomberg protested the FAA's ban by boarding an El Al flight to Ben Gurion Airport. He was greeted at the airport by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u. 

In a statement Bloomberg said, "The flight restrictions are a mistake that hands Hamas an undeserved victory and should be lifted immediately." Michael Bloomberg and I don't agree on much, but he got it right this time. 

I'm pleased to report that the FAA backed down and lifted the travel ban just before midnight last night. I believe our pressure played a role. But make no mistake: This administration damaged Israel at a time when it is locked in a struggle against Hamas, one of the worst terror groups.

Speed Up, Slow Down, Do Nothing 

If you want a good example of the gridlock in Washington, look no further than the dueling prescriptions for dealing with the current crisis at our southern border. 

House Republicans released a list of recommendations yesterday largely focused on border security. Among their recommendations: Deployment of the National Guard, "aggressive messaging campaigns in originating countries and the U.S. to dispel immigration myths" and speeding up hearings and deportations to days and weeks rather than months, years or never. They are proposing to spend $1.5 billion, offset with spending cuts. 

Senate Democrats offered a $2.7 billion bill with no policy changes that would allow for faster deportations. The Wall Street Journal notes that the Senate bill includes more than three times the amount of money to pay for lawyers for unaccompanied minors than the White House requested. 

Meanwhile, Barack Obama is promising members of the Congressional Hispanic Caucus that he will do everything he can to slow down or stop deportations of illegal immigrants. 

Given the huge differences that exist between the House and Senate bills, the most likely outcome seems to be that Congress will do nothing anytime soon to address the crisis. 

Free At Last! 

Meriam Ibrahim, the Christian woman who gave birth in a Sudanese prison while awaiting a death sentence for apostasy, is free. Meriam and her family landed in Rome this morning, where they met with Pope Francis.
